Define the Pressure on a vertical plane
Fluid pressure increases linearly with increasing depth. The average pressure on a vertical plane occurs at the average vertical depth. This is measured from the fluid surface to the top of the vertical plane (h1), and from the fluid surface to the bottom of the vertical plane (h2).
Average Ρ = ½ (γ) (h1+h2)
